- Brief Summary
Evaluate the efficacy and safety of laparoscopy and it's role with blunt abdominal trauma
- Detailed Description
Evaluate the role of laparoscopy and Abdominal Ct scan in diagnosis and treatment of abdominal trauma and which is more effective and safe laparoscopy or CT
